Communications & Advocacy Officer

The Communications & Advocacy Officer will be responsible of delivering communication and advocacy objectives of two regional EC funded Child Protection projects. S/he will work in coordination with the Project Officers and report to the Child Protection Program Coordinator. Job Requirements: - Advocacy/communication work experience. - Working with children’s rights in developing countries. - Training on children’s rights and communications. - Working experience in journalism or information/communications, including strategic communications planning, or related field. - Fluency in English and Arabic (and other relevant language). - Excellent written and spoken language skills are essential. - Ability to work in a team, both as leader and participant. - Ability to manage different and multiple tasks and to deliver in a short period of time. - Sound knowledge of publishing, design and printing process and related information and communications technologies including budget follow up - Excellent interpersonal skills and ability to work in a multicultural environment. - Experience in website development and maintenance is an asset. - Commitment to and understanding of Save the Children's aims, values and principles, including rights- based approaches
